Obama, Thank You"},"content":{"rendered":"<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">I read <a href=\"http:\/\/www.nytimes.com\/2010\/02\/10\/health\/nutrition\/10obesity.html?hpw\">this <\/a>New York Times article, &#8220;Childhood Obesity Battle Is Taken Up by First Lady,&#8221; which details Michelle Obama&#8217;s <em><a href=\"http:\/\/www.letsmove.gov\/\">Let&#8217;s Move<\/a><\/em> campaign &#8211; America&#8217;s Move to Raise a Healthier Generation of Kids.\u00a0 Thank you so much for doing this, Michelle Obama!<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">What struck me as I was reading the article was that, while kids are the focus of Mrs. Obama&#8217;s efforts, much of what she said applies to adults too, especially to diabetic adults.\u00a0 Take this quote for example: \u201cThe truth is, our kids didn\u2019t do this to themselves,\u201d Mrs. Obama said. \u201cOur kids didn\u2019t choose to make food products with tons of fat and sugar and supersize portions, and then to have those foods marketed to them wherever they turn.\u201d<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">I know that as adults we bear responsibility for our choices, but you know &#8212; when there&#8217;s a pile of donuts in the office, or fifty different candy bars to choose from at supermarket check-out, it&#8217;s pretty hard to resist, even for someone with a lot of willpower.\u00a0 In other words, if the sugar and fat and Jupiter-sized portions are at our fingertips, and these things are among the primary causes for the rise of diabetes, then please don&#8217;t blame diabetics for the fact that they are diabetic, any more than you would blame a child for being overweight.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">The key is to have healthy choices available, and not to have junk food marketed to us wherever we turn.\u00a0 And we must do our best not to have junk food in the house!\u00a0 I find that if I have apples in the house, I will grab one as a snack without thinking twice.\u00a0 If I don&#8217;t have them around, I begin to look for other things, and if there are cookies in my kitchen &#8211; even if I don&#8217;t eat them &#8211; the fact that they are within arm&#8217;s reach drives me a little crazy.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">Another New York Times <a href=\"http:\/\/www.nytimes.com\/2010\/02\/08\/health\/nutrition\/08junk.html?hpw\">report<\/a> says the Obama administration will begin a drive this week to expel Pepsi, French fries and Snickers bars from the nation\u2019s schools in hopes of reducing the number of children who get fat during their school years.\u00a0 Once again, I say thank you!<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">When my son began first grade in 2006, there was a vending machine outside of his classroom &#8211; not near his classroom &#8211; but directly across from the classroom door.\u00a0 What that meant was that when the kids opened the door to step into the hallway, the first thing they saw was the word Coke.\u00a0 There were six-year-old kids who sat down with a Coke before the bell rang.\u00a0 My son knew there was no chance he would get a soda, and for the most part, he accepted it.\u00a0 But there were days when he was angry and jealous of the kids drinking Coke.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">A group of parents worked to have the vending machine removed from the school.\u00a0 We were successful, and I am happy to say that since its departure I have not seen a soda can in the classroom.\u00a0 It won&#8217;t be easy, but we must teach our children, and ourselves, that drinking Apple\"},\"description\":\"Jessica Apple grew up in Houston. She studied Bible and Ancient Near Eastern Studies at the University of Michigan, and completed an MA in the same field at the Hebrew University. She began to write and publish short stories while a student, and continues to write essays and fiction while raising her three sons (and many pets). Jessica\u2019s work has appeared in The New York Times Magazine, The Financial Times Magazine, The Southern Review, The Bellevue Literary Review, Tablet Magazine, and elsewhere. She is the diabetes correspondent for The Faster Times. In 2009 she and her husband, both type 1 diabetics, founded A Sweet Life, where she serves as editor-in-chief.
